I finally got my M3K! it took around 1.5 months after ordering it on Ali Express. Of course the first thing I did is to install Rockbox (M3K_v1.4.3_e99db03-191013). The experience is overall very good, a good upgrade, specially the screen, after using the Sandisk Clip Zip.

I run into some issues:
- When connecting it to my PC through USB nothing happens. On the Fiio OS did recognize the unit and allowed me to browse the SD card
- Turning off the device didn't always work for me many times it just turns off the screen then if you click again on power off button the screen goes on and you are in the same place so it clearly didn't restart
- I think this was commented a couple of times, there is no way to skip forward or backwards. This for music is not so relevant. I use Rockbox mostly for audiobooks so it would be really great to have this working!

And this is not really an issue but I miss having this feature that was available on the Clip Zip: going to Settings > General Settings > System > Advanced Key Key Lock I would be able to decide what keys or actions are disabled and this was extremely useful for example in long audiobooks because I would disable "Skip" and leave "Seek" enabled, which means that it would never jump to another track by mistake but it would allow me to do seek (skip forward/backwards).

In any case thanks XVortex for supporting this device, which is quite affordable, and Rockbox is already much better than the original OS.

Loving the RockBox port, though there are still some issues. Is there likely to be another update soon? Still have issues with FF/RW and operating the volume control with the screen locked.

Edit: I just found a solution to the FF/RW issue. If you go into "Playback Settings > Fast Forward / Rewind > FF/RW Accel" and change it to 'Very fast', long pressing to fastforward/rewind works.
